Draft Notes
Walker is a solid SG prospect who has steadily improved over four seasons in college. He’s a good all around guard who plays both ends. He doesn’t standout in one area but does everything well.
Walker’s shooting has improved over the years. In his senior season he’s hitting over 44% from 3 and has upped his already good FT% to 85%. He’s not a high volume scorer but plays within the system and takes good shots.
Walker is a pesky on ball defender and has the strength and quickness to guard either guard position. He’s a high energy player who competes every possession.
